Poznámka:
Přístup k této stránce vyžaduje autorizaci. Můžete se zkusit přihlásit nebo změnit adresáře.
Přístup k této stránce vyžaduje autorizaci. Můžete zkusit změnit adresáře.
LinQ to SQL ve výchozím nastavení generuje dynamické operace SQL pro operace vložení, aktualizace a odstranění na základě mapování. V praxi ale obvykle chcete přidat vlastní obchodní logiku, která zajistí zabezpečení, ověření atd.
Techniky LINQ to SQL pro přizpůsobení těchto operací zahrnují následující:
Možnosti načítání
V dotazech můžete určit, kolik dat souvisejících s vaším hlavním cílem se načte při připojování k databázi. Tato funkce je do značné míry implementována pomocí DataLoadOptions. Další informace naleznete v tématu Odložené versus Okamžité načítání.
Částečné metody
Ve výchozím mapování poskytuje LINQ to SQL částečné metody, které vám pomůžou implementovat obchodní logiku. Další informace naleznete v tématu Přidání obchodní logiky pomocí částečných metod.
Uložené procedury a funkce User-Defined
LINQ to SQL podporuje použití uložených procedur a uživatelem definovaných funkcí. Uložené procedury se často používají k přizpůsobení operací. Další informace naleznete v tématu Uložené procedury.